(Assembly)

Speech

Theme of the Assembly : “Discipline – The Key to


Success”
(For the week, each day can focus on a different value
under discipline—like punctuality, self-control, time
management, respect, and consistency.)

Good morning respected Principal, teachers, and my dear friends,


Today, I want to speak a few words on the importance of discipline. Discipline is the foundation
of success in life. A disciplined person respects time, follows rules, and behaves in an orderly
manner. Whether in school or at home, discipline brings structure to our lives and helps us
achieve our goals.
Famous personalities like Dr. APJ Abdul Kalam and Sachin Tendulkar achieved success due to
their strong discipline and dedication. Let us all take a pledge to follow discipline in our daily
lives—by being punctual, sincere, and responsible.
Thank you and have a disciplined day ahead!

Amazing Fact
Today's amazing facts..

● 1. You can’t hum while holding your nose.

● 2. A blue whale’s tongue can weigh as much as an elephant.

● 3. A day on Venus is longer than a year on Venus.

● 4. The total weight of all ants on Earth is greater than the weight of all humans.

● 5. The world’s largest snowflake on record was 15 inches wide and 8 inches thick.
